6 * LTTng UST CPU id context.
7 *
8 * Note: threads can be migrated at any point while executing the
9 * tracepoint probe. This means the CPU id field (and filter) is only
10 * statistical. For instance, even though a user might select a
11 * cpu_id==1 filter, there may be few events recorded into the channel
12 * appearing from other CPUs, due to migration.
